Tank animation while rotating

Post your ideas and suggestions how to improve the game.

Moderator: ickputzdirwech

Post Reply
User avatar
TheKingJo
Burner Inserter
Burner Inserter
Posts: 11
Joined: Sat Jan 02, 2021 1:22 am
Contact:

Tank animation while rotating

Post by TheKingJo »

TL;DR
Vanilla tank should have animated tracks while turning on the spot

What ?
Right now the tank's tracks are not moving when you turn on the spot. But with some simple spritesheet rearrangements and image splitting and remerging done, it can be animated while rotating. I have tried that already and it works and looks way better than before.
This is vanilla:
original.gif
original.gif (957.18 KiB) Viewed 624 times
This is adjusted:
modded4.gif
modded4.gif (1.38 MiB) Viewed 624 times
I have also attached a simple mod as demonstration that adjusts those frames.
(I also discussed it shortly in the modding discussion channel on the official Discord here: https://discord.com/channels/1396775903 ... 8475154499)
If any Dev would wanna know how and what exactly I did, I'll happily provide the info.
Why ?
In my opinion it's worth to be implemented into vanilla instead of making it a mod because it's improving the visual looks of the tank without adding anything new to it. And tbh a tank that rotates without chain movements I'd consider a visual bug X3
Attachments
better-tank-animation_1.1.0.zip
(6.85 MiB) Downloaded 15 times

Illiander42
Filter Inserter
Filter Inserter
Posts: 512
Joined: Mon Feb 05, 2018 10:01 am
Contact:

Re: Tank animation while rotating

Post by Illiander42 »

Post the mod to the portal anyway.

Does it get the track rotations right for turning left vs right?

mmmPI
Smart Inserter
Smart Inserter
Posts: 3098
Joined: Mon Jun 20, 2016 6:10 pm
Contact:

Re: Tank animation while rotating

Post by mmmPI »

Illiander42 wrote:
Fri Jun 21, 2024 5:36 pm
Does it get the track rotations right for turning left vs right?
I think it is the case that the track rotate exactly the distance necessary for a bright stripe and a dark stripe to exchange position, as such it can act as optical illusion, if you think it's going one way you can see it going this way, and i think the added rotation of the tank will be enough to trick the brain given the size it will be on a screen.

I'm saying this because i thought it was the case at first , i looked at it a lot and thought it was correct, but then i rewatched it again thinking it was not, and saw it going the wrong way....

Illiander42
Filter Inserter
Filter Inserter
Posts: 512
Joined: Mon Feb 05, 2018 10:01 am
Contact:

Re: Tank animation while rotating

Post by Illiander42 »

mmmPI wrote:
Fri Jun 21, 2024 6:30 pm
I think it is the case that the track rotate exactly the distance necessary for a bright stripe and a dark stripe to exchange position, as such it can act as optical illusion,
That's a neat trick! :D

User avatar
TheKingJo
Burner Inserter
Burner Inserter
Posts: 11
Joined: Sat Jan 02, 2021 1:22 am
Contact:

Re: Tank animation while rotating

Post by TheKingJo »

Illiander42 wrote:
Fri Jun 21, 2024 5:36 pm
Does it get the track rotations right for turning left vs right?
Since the animation while rotating counter clockwise is backwards and while clockwise its forward, yes

mmmPI
Smart Inserter
Smart Inserter
Posts: 3098
Joined: Mon Jun 20, 2016 6:10 pm
Contact:

Re: Tank animation while rotating

Post by mmmPI »

Illiander42 wrote:
Sat Jun 22, 2024 8:13 am
That's a neat trick! :D
No it's my mistake x)

User avatar
TheKingJo
Burner Inserter
Burner Inserter
Posts: 11
Joined: Sat Jan 02, 2021 1:22 am
Contact:

Re: Tank animation while rotating

Post by TheKingJo »

Illiander42 wrote:
Fri Jun 21, 2024 5:36 pm
Post the mod to the portal anyway.
Done! https://mods.factorio.com/mod/better-tank-animation

Post Reply

Return to “Ideas and Suggestions”